CHOICE EF 1803/2 HALF EAGLE WITH CAC APPROVAL

BD-1, R-3.

Very few Capped Bust Right half eagles exist in "straight-grade" Extremely Fine and even fewer of these are choice and original. This type generally did not see enough circulation to wear down as far as this and "collector quality" for this type is usually an expensive AU example.

This very handsome early half eagle shows deep "old gold" color with the darkest areas seen to the right of the date and at the outside of the obverse stars. The detail is excellent and the surfaces are choice. There is a tiny rim bump at 5:00 on the obverse and another at 5:00 on the reverse.

A non-CAC PCGS EF45 example of this date sold for $7,931 as Heritage 6/16: 4792 while a seemingly way overgraded NGC EF45 sold for $7,050 as Heritage 2015 ANA: 6147.

Here is a comparatively affordable early half eagle with real eye appeal and character.

CAC has approved 6 in this grade with 84 finer.
